Common Proficiency Test is an entry level examination for admission to the Chartered Accountancy Course. A 10th Passed student can register for CPT Course by filling in the prescribed registration form along with the requisite fee. A student who has passed higher qualifications than 10th class such as B.Com, M.Com, LL.B., ICWA, CS, MBA is also, in the first instance, to appear and pass CPT Examination to join the Chartered Accountancy Course. CPT Examination is objective type test comprising of 4 subjects which are: - (a) Fundamentals of Accounting – 60 marks, (b) Mercantile Laws – 40 marks, (c) General Economics – 50 marks and (d) Quantitative Aptitude - 50 marks.

A compulsory course for the newly qualified CA s and the students in the final lap of their CA studies. Registration for the course can be done well in advance. There will be about 07 batches every year. Normally starts a couple of weeks after the examinations in May and November. It is a well organized course on soft skills and tips on management practices giving a finishing touch to the career preparators of a CA student. Classes are handled by experts in respective areas and the participants are from all over Kerala and the adjacent States. 100 hours course for a duration of 20 days starts in the first week of every month. There are two batches a month. The morning batch is from 7 a.m. to 12 Noon and the afternoon batch from 12.30 p.m. to 5.30 p.m. Registration can be done 2 months prior to the course. The intake capacity in a batch is 24. AS per the new scheme, a CPT passed student can join IPCC without Article registration and can sit in the new IPPC Exam after 9 months of registration. Only a passing group-1 of IPCC, a sudent shall eligible to registred with articles which shall now be for a period of 3 years.
